A man was stabbed and seriously injured outside of a Leeds betting shop.
At around 2.00pm on Sunday 7 October police were contacted by the ambulance service who were attending a report of a man having been stabbed in Compton Road, Harehills.
The victim, a 24-year-old man, was taken to hospital for emergency treatment. He remains in hospital and his injuries are now not considered life threatening.
Detectives are continuing enquiries.
